About the job

The SAP Product Configuration Lead - Warehouse Management is responsible for translating complex business requirements into scalable, high-quality SAP solutions. The role leads/configure solution design, system configuration, and specification development in close collaboration with architects, developers, and business stakeholders to deliver end-to-end solutions aligned with enterprise standards. The position ensures solution stability, maintainability, regulatory compliance, and data integrity across integrated SAP landscapes, leveraging deep functional and cross-module expertise.

YOUR K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

• Translate warehousing requirements into functional/technical specifications documentation and effort estimation, promoting process simplification and standardization in collaboration with solution architects.

• Ensure alignment of functional and technical requirements across workstreams to support overall business objectives, actively participating in stakeholder workshops to define required capabilities.

• Configure S/4HANA WM components (storage locations, sections…) and 3rd party add-ons/integrated components, ensuring adherence to approved design and architecture principles.

• Lead cross-module integrations between WM and SAP modules resolving integration issues.

• Design, validate, and oversee interfaces, coordinate testing, and drive resolution of interface defects.

• Ensure governance and consistency of master data (packaging specs, HU types…) and transactional data quality.

• Share knowledge and provide guidance to team members, foster learning and capability building.

• Plan and execute unit testing, integration testing, and user acceptance testing (UAT), ensuring solution readiness for production.

• Provide training, guidance, and functional support to key users and business stakeholders to enable successful adoption.

ARE THESE YOUR SECRET INGREDIENTS?

• 5+ years SAP S/4HANA WM configuration experience.

• Strong capability to analyze complex business requirements and translate them into effective, scalable SAP solutions.

• Extensive experience in SAP configuration collaboration and customization for WM delivering solutions aligned with business and operational needs.

• Proven expertise in business process mapping, analysis, and optimization for WM.

• Solid track record across the full SAP project lifecycle with (business, functional and technical) design, build, testing, and go-live support.

• Deep understanding of integration touchpoints between SAP S/4HANA modules and 3rd party add-ons.

• Strong proficiency in producing high-quality business, functional, and technical documentation.

• University degree in a relevant area or equivalent work experience

• English language proficiency

About the company

We bottle and sell the beverages of The Coca-Cola Company exclusively in our 29 markets and partner with other beverage businesses to also sell their brands. With over 100 brands covering eight categories – sparkling, water, juices, ready-to-drink tea, energy, plant-based, premium spirits and coffee, we help our customers delight consumers with the drink they want, when and where they want it, around the clock. These brands cater to a growing range of tastes with a wider choice of healthier options, premium products and increasingly sustainable packaging.
